摘要
Unilateral load carriage is more hazardous to the musculoskeletal system than bilateral load. The purpose of this study was to examine the effect of such asymmetric carriage on postures and gait symmetry in ground reaction force (GRF) during walking. Kinematics and GRF of 19 adults were recorded while they walked under five load conditions: no load, dumbbell (10 and 20% body weight) held in right and left hand, respectively. After loading, the trunk bent towards the loaded or unloaded side in right- and left-hand trials and under different load weight conditions. The amplitude of trunk bend increased with load, accompanied by decreased stride width, progressively inclined legs towards unloaded side and higher level of asymmetry in medial/lateral GRF (GRFm/l) and free vertical moment GRF (GRFm). The findings indicate the postural adjustment is likely related to the characteristics of load and the task experience and handedness of subject and the unilateral load increases the gait asymmetry in GRFm/l and GRFm.
